Output 651c38cbf2442cb872dcbd43be359b67d6b0ec01635ee731579e3f0d8ec20ec2:40

value
523340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ae2486d4abbdd2638c9cdefb6b1354f41eabb6b OP_EQUAL
address
3QZZvuyKYs2kNQtraKgDp9LAXVr3TgsJZe
transaction
651c38cbf2442cb872dcbd43be359b67d6b0ec01635ee731579e3f0d8ec20ec2
spent
true